Core Technical Specifications
The FX-5000 is built to handle a variety of fiber types, including lignin fiber, polyester fiber, and mineral fiber, which are essential additives for improving the performance of asphalt mixtures. The machine’s technical parameters are meticulously calibrated to ensure optimal operation under diverse industrial conditions.
- Model & Compatibility: The FX-5000 fiber feeder is compatible with both intermittent and continuous asphalt mixing plants. It can support up to 5000-type imported or domestic asphalt mixing stations for intermittent operations and up to 1000 tons per hour for continuous operations, making it highly versatile for different project scales.
- Control System: It features a programmable logic controller (PLC) with dual-circuit control, allowing for both manual and automatic operation modes. The system can be synchronized with the main mixing station, ensuring seamless integration into existing production lines. The control voltage is adjustable between 110V and 220V, accommodating different regional power standards.
- Metering & Precision: The feeder employs electronic time/flow metering to achieve a control accuracy of ±0.5kg. This high precision is crucial for maintaining the correct fiber-to-asphalt ratio, which directly impacts the final pavement quality. The output weight can be set arbitrarily between 1kg and 40kg per cycle, offering flexibility for various mix designs.
- Performance Metrics: With a feeding speed of 1–1.5kg per second and a discharge range of 35 meters, the FX-5000 fiber feeder ensures rapid and efficient material delivery. The hopper capacity is 60kg for lignin fiber, and the total machine weight is 1200kg, indicating a sturdy build suitable for heavy-duty industrial environments.
- Electrical & Environmental Requirements: The machine operates on a 380VAC three-phase five-wire power supply with a rated current of 12A and an installed capacity of 15.5kW. It is designed to function within a temperature range of 5°C to 60°C, making it suitable for use in most climates. The input signal can be either a dry contact or a 24V/110V/220V signal, providing compatibility with various control systems.
- Physical Dimensions: The compact footprint of 1500mm × 1100mm × 1700mm allows for easy installation in space-constrained facilities without compromising on functionality.
Operational Workflow and Safety Features
The FX-5000 Fiber Feeder operates through a streamlined process that begins with loading the fiber material into the top-mounted hopper. A side cover allows for easy access during refilling. Once loaded, the internal dispersing system fluffs the fibers to prevent clumping, ensuring uniform feeding. The material is then conveyed to a weighing hopper, where it is precisely measured before being discharged into the asphalt mixer via a pneumatic system.
A key feature of the FX-5000 fiber feeder is its integrated fault alarm system. In the event of a malfunction, such as a blockage or sensor error, the machine will automatically trigger an alarm and shut down to prevent damage or inaccurate dosing. This safety mechanism minimizes downtime and reduces the risk of defective batches, thereby enhancing overall production efficiency and product consistency.
Applications in Daily Life and Infrastructure
While the FX-5000 Fiber Feeder is an industrial machine, its impact is felt in everyday life through the infrastructure it helps create. High-quality asphalt pavements produced with the aid of this equipment offer several tangible benefits:
- Enhanced Road Durability: Fibers like lignin and polyester significantly improve the tensile strength and crack resistance of asphalt. This means roads last longer, reducing the frequency of repairs and the associated traffic disruptions. Commuters benefit from smoother, safer rides with fewer potholes and surface defects.
- Improved Safety in Extreme Weather: Fiber-reinforced asphalt maintains better integrity under temperature fluctuations, reducing rutting in summer and cracking in winter. This is particularly important for regions with harsh climates, where road safety can be compromised by weather-induced pavement failures.
- Support for Heavy Traffic Loads: Airports and major highways require pavements that can withstand immense stress from aircraft and heavy vehicles. The precise fiber addition enabled by the FX-5000 ensures these critical transportation hubs remain operational and safe, supporting global commerce and travel.
- Environmental Sustainability: By extending the lifespan of roads, the FX-5000 indirectly contributes to environmental protection. Fewer repairs mean less consumption of raw materials and lower carbon emissions from construction activities. Additionally, some fibers used are derived from recycled sources, further promoting sustainable practices in the construction industry.
